Tartar Sauce

Tartar Sauce is classic creamy mayonnaise based sauce made with capers, relish, onions. It gets sweetness from hint of sugar and hint of tang flavor from vinegar. For it's popular use as sauce with fried fish and chips, Tartar Sauce is also known as filet o fish sauce.

Make Tartar Sauce

Making tartar sauce is as easy as preparing the sauce ingredients and mixing in a bowl. It is important to mince all ingredients very fine. This way you can taste capers, onion, black pepper, and relish in every bite. Yum!

To prepare ingredients, I drain and mince the capers. Minced capers evenly distribute briny flavor in the sauce. Since capers and relish have salt, I don't use any salt in the recipe. You can always taste and adjust salt per taste. 

Once all ingredients are minced, add to good quality mayo. Mix in. Taste and adjust lime juice/vinegar. Add salt if you prefer. That's it.

Substitutes:

The are so many ways you can make Tartar sauce fit your diet preference. So I decided to share the classic Tartar Sauce recipe and substitutes below. I often use these substitutes as per my pantry availability or if I'm dieting or serving a special need guest.

  1. To make Tartar Sauce without capers, replace capers with small diced green olives, or black olives, or dill pickle (unsweetened).
  2. To make Tartar Sauce without scallions, replace scallions with a small shallot onion, minced or grated.
  3. To make Tartar Sauce without sweet pickled relish, replace relish with equal amount of minced dill pickle and 1/2 tsp of sugar.
  4. Replace lime juice with lemon juice or 1 tsp distilled white vinegar.
  5. You can also replace sugar in recipe with honey or raw can sugar.
  6. For healthier Tartar Sauce, replace half of the mayo with non-fat sour cream or Greek yogurt. Please note that use freshest possible sour cream or yogurt. The already open cultured creams get sour as these sit in refrigerator. Too sour cultured cream will make extra tangy Tartar Sauce.

Vegan Tartar Sauce Looking for vegan tartar sauce? Replace mayo in this recipe with a good quality vegan mayo to make Vegan Tartar Sauce.

Directions

  • 1. Prepare Ingredients Drain and mince capers, juice lime and thin chop scallions.
  • 2. Make Tartar Sauce In a medium bowl add mayonnaise, minced capers, relish, scallions, sugar, black pepper, and lime juice. Mix to combine. Let sit for at-least 15-20 minutes before use. See Note 2.
Savita's Notes:
  1. You can use minced shallot instead of scallions.
  2. For flavors to marry, let sit for at-least 15-20 minutes before use. For later use, transfer to a container with lid. Refrigerate until ready to use.
  3. If you prefer a little thin sauce, mix in 1-2 tbsp of water just before use.
  4. Make as much as you want. This recipe doubles or halves easily.
  5. Since capers and relish have salt, I don't use any salt in the recipe. You can always taste and adjust salt per taste.
